Essential Engine Knowledge and Troubleshooting
Knowledge of your car's mechanical components is crucial for maintaining ideal performance and avoiding expensive maintenance issues. Let's explore essential engine elements and frequent concerns.
The engine block functions as the core component that contains the cylinders where fuel ignition happens. The cylinders' pistons convert fuel energy into mechanical power. The crankshaft then transforms this linear motion into rotating energy, propelling your vehicle.
The valvetrain serves a vital function in controlling the timing of air and fuel intake and managing exhaust gas release. This utilizes a sophisticated arrangement of valves, springs, and camshafts, maintaining efficient engine operation.
Frequent engine concerns can present themselves in different forms. Problems with starting often suggest fuel system or electrical issues—check the fuel pump, battery, and starter motor.
Performance issues like irregular operation or misfires could be due to worn spark plugs, clogged fuel injectors, or damaged oxygen sensors.
Overheating is another frequent concern, typically caused by coolant leaks, malfunctioning thermostats, or failing water pumps. Be vigilant for symptoms like abnormal sounds or visual indicators such as heavy exhaust emissions.
Scheduled upkeep, including proper oil and air filter maintenance, is crucial for preventing these issues.
Essential Guide to Transmission and Drivetrain
Understanding the fundamentals of your vehicle's transmission and drivetrain is essential to maintaining smooth power delivery and overall performance. The powertrain, including both engine and drivetrain, changes the engine's raw power into managed movement.
At the heart of this system, the transmission controls power delivery, a two primary types: stick shift, needing clutch and gear input, and automatic, which automatically controls gear changes via hydraulic systems.
When working with automatic transmissions, the torque converter serves a crucial role by joining the engine to the transmission. It enhances torque output through hydraulic multiplication, making certain energy is transferred optimally.
The driveshaft, constructed from strong materials like aluminum or steel, transmits rotational force from the transmission to the differential, incorporating constant-velocity joints for seamless operation.
Comprehending the differential is crucial; it permits wheels to rotate at different speeds during turns, preserving power delivery, especially in vehicles with multiple driven wheels.
Axles link the wheels to the differential, differing in configuration based on design requirements.
To maintain peak performance, periodic maintenance and inspection of these components are essential, boosting fuel efficiency and stopping costly repairs.
Brake System Maintenance
Understanding the sophisticated world of brake system maintenance ensures both safety and performance on the road. Your vehicle's brake system is a complex array of components like brake pads, rotors, calipers, brake lines, and fluid. Every element needs regular maintenance for peak performance.
Routine checks, preferably performed yearly or more often according to your driving conditions, are vital for identifying issues early.
Brake fluid maintenance is crucial as it absorbs moisture, resulting in reduced efficiency and corrosion. Change it every 24-36 months or 30,000 miles. Similarly, monitor brake pads—they deteriorate naturally and typically should be replaced between 25,000 and 70,000 miles.
Pay attention to warning signs like abnormal noises—like squealing, grinding, or metal-on-metal sounds—and warning signs like a spongy brake pedal, car drifting to one side, pedal vibrations, or increased stopping distances. These indicators need urgent inspection from a professional technician.
Routine upkeep involves monthly brake fluid inspections and pad thickness assessments. Moreover, practice smooth braking techniques and refrain from riding the brakes.
Suspension and Steering Components
Understanding the intricate systems of suspension and steering is crucial for maintaining your vehicle's performance and safety. Your suspension system utilizes various springs—including coil, leaf, torsion bars, and air—to bear the vehicle's weight and dampen impacts.
Dampening elements like shock absorbers, struts, control arms, and bushings control wheel motion and minimize vibration. Collectively, these parts balance your ride, optimizing driving dynamics.
In steering, critical elements consist of the column, steering wheel, tie rods, rack and pinion, and ball joints. Power assist systems—whether hybrid, hydraulic, or electric—deliver necessary assistance, making maneuvering easier and more precise.
Recognizing signs of issues is essential. If you notice excessive bouncing, uneven tire wear, or difficulty steering, these could indicate suspension or steering issues.
Routine inspections are paramount. Check bushings, shock absorbers, and power steering fluid levels regularly. Address any vehicle pulling or unusual noises without delay.
Routine alignment checks and servicing of moving parts can avoid long-term damage. By knowing and caring for these systems, you secure a smoother driving experience, consistent road contact, and predictable braking, eventually boosting your vehicle's performance and overall safety.

Understanding ASE Certification
Finding a qualified auto repair shop may seem daunting, but knowing about ASE certification makes easier the process. ASE certification, issued by the National Institute for Automotive Service Excellence, serves as the automotive industry's gold standard for professional competence.
As you search for an auto shop, look for the ASE blue seal and technicians wearing ASE patches. These credentials verify that the technicians have met strict standards through comprehensive testing in specific areas including electrical systems, engine repair, and brake service.
Technicians obtain ASE certification by completing two years of practical experience or matching one year of experience with a two-year automotive degree, followed by passing specific exams. To retain certification, they must renew their credentials Service Scheduling every five years, guaranteeing they stay updated with the latest automotive technology.
This dedication to constant education ensures that certified technicians can efficiently diagnose and repair modern vehicles' advanced systems.
Master ASE Certification takes it a step further, requiring technicians to pass multiple tests across various specialties, demonstrating their complete expertise.

Proactive Maintenance Practices
Your car's durability can be greatly increased through a well-planned service routine.
Start by following scheduled service intervals between 5,000 and 8,000 miles or about every six months. Basic maintenance covers changing oils and filters, checking fluid levels, tire rotation, and basic inspections.
Every 15,000 miles, perform intermediate services with comprehensive vehicle checks and change transmission fluid and air filters. At 30,000 miles, tackle major services like spark plug and brake fluid replacement, along with replacing differential oil and cabin filters.
Regular fluid upkeep is vital. Periodically refresh engine oil between 5,000 and 8,000 miles.
Replace transmission fluid at 30,000-mile intervals to prevent wear. Change brake fluid every two years or 25,000 miles, and change coolant at two-year or 30,000-mile intervals to avoid overheating.
Adhere to filter maintenance schedules: Change engine air filters every 15,000 miles and change cabin air filters every 30,000 miles.
Replace oil filters with every engine oil replacement.
For tire care, perform tire rotation every 5,000 to 8,000 miles, verify alignment yearly, and monitor tire pressure monthly.
Frequently check battery connections for corrosion, assess battery condition, and ensure terminal cleanliness to guarantee reliable operation.

Understanding Your Consumer Rights
Steering through the world of auto repairs might seem daunting, but understanding your consumer rights makes certain you're protected. Auto repair laws require shops to furnish written estimates for repairs exceeding $100, demanding your authorization before extra work. They can't legally exceed the estimated costs by more than 10% without your express consent.
Always verify your rights displayed prominently at the shop, including your ability to examine replaced parts and assess your vehicle before payment.
Service guarantees are essential. Repair shops are required to offer a minimum 90-day or 3,000-mile warranty on repairs and parts unless explicitly noted differently. Verify the warranty terms are written down, detailing coverage limits, duration, and claim procedures.
If problems occur, start with direct communication—send a complaint and demand a response within 14 days. If unresolved, consider alternative dispute resolutions like the BBB AUTO LINE or state regulators. Legal action should be your final option.

How Do I Maximize My Car Battery's Life?
To prolong your car's battery life, regularly inspect and maintain connections, guarantee it's properly mounted, reduce frequent short trips, and test its charge. Maintain ideal charge levels and think about using a battery maintainer when parked.
What Are the Signs of a Failing Transmission?
You're noticing a failing transmission when you notice rough or delayed gear shifts, strange noises, transmission fluid leaks, or a burnt odor. Monitor warning lights and erratic RPMs for further confirmation of transmission problems.
How Do I Choose the Right Oil for My Car?
Review your car's manual for oil requirements. Think about your driving conditions and climate. Choose oil with the proper viscosity and API rating. Consult a professional if unsure. Regularly monitor oil levels and change it as recommended.
What's the Right Time to Replace My Car's Timing Belt?
Check your car's manual for recommended timing belt replacement intervals, usually every sixty to one hundred thousand miles. Look for signs like belt noise or starting problems. Never postpone replacement to prevent engine damage or costly repairs.
What Is the Process for Troubleshooting a Car's Electrical Issue?
First examine the battery and fuses for problems. Use a multimeter to measure voltage and continuity. Examine wiring for damage. Consult the vehicle's manual for specific electrical components and troubleshoot each circuit systematically for issues.
